The Active Women Consortium Training Conference, 17-18 November, will be useful for anyone with a passion and interest in developing sports participation amongst young women.

The event will take place at Warwick University and will hosted by former Olympian and badminton player Donna Kellogg MBE. Donna has won the European Women’s Doubles Gold in 2000 and 2006 with Jo Goode and Gail Emms respectively. Donna was awarded and MBE in 2010 for services to badminton.

Alongside Donna will be keynote speakers including Jayne Molyneux, Sport England’s Strategic Lead for Children and Young People. Su Cumming, Prinicipal Manager at Community Sport for Newcastle City Council, and Karen Keohane, National Manager of the Active Women Consortium, will also be speaking.

The conference will also feature training workshops and gateway courses including fundraising, organising events, introduction to behaviour change and making doorstep sport deaf friendly. There will also be three-hour sports courses in Table Tennis, Streetcheer and a Football Masterclass.
